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 06419 zip code. The total population is 6276, of which, 3007 are male and 3269 are female. With a total area of 91.445 square miles, the population density is 69.9 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 50.6 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 06419 zip code is $153811. This is 65.06% greater than the national average. This income places 4.6%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$29040. Education

In the 06419 zip code, 98.6%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 49%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 06419 zip, there are an estimated 3361 people in the labor force, of which, 3242 are employed, and 119 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 27.3 minutes. Of the total people that work, 465 worked from home and 3212 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 39.5. Housing

The median home value for the 06419 zip code is 345500. There is an estimated  2276 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$1088 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$1863.
